The Short Answer: Do They Get Hot?
Yes, the handles on Caraway cookware can get warm, and in some cases, hot. However, they are specifically engineered to stay significantly cooler than the pan body and cooler than traditional solid metal handles.
Caraway uses hollow, brushed stainless steel handles. The hollow core creates an air gap that acts as a thermal break. This slows down the transfer of heat from the hot pan base up through the handle. On a stovetop, you will likely feel the handle become comfortably warm to the touch, even after extended cooking. It is rarely scalding hot under normal cooking conditions.
That said, there are specific scenarios—like high-heat searing, direct flame contact from a gas stove, or prolonged oven use—where the handle can become quite hot. It is never a good idea to assume the handle is cool. Always use a dry towel or potholder as a precaution, especially when using the oven or a gas burner on high.
Why Handle Material Matters in Cookware
To understand why Caraway handles perform the way they do, it helps to know a little about material science. Handles are typically made from one of three materials: silicone, stainless steel, or cast iron. Each has distinct thermal properties.
Silicone Handles: These are popular for their heat resistance. Silicone is a poor conductor of heat, meaning it stays cool to the touch even when the pan is very hot. However, silicone can degrade over time, melt at very high temperatures (usually above 450-500°F), and sometimes feel flimsy or greasy.
Stainless Steel Handles: Stainless steel is durable, oven-safe to high temperatures, and easy to clean. However, it is a relatively good conductor of heat compared to silicone. This is why solid stainless steel handles on traditional cookware (like All-Clad) can get very hot during cooking.
Cast Iron Handles: Cast iron is a poor conductor, but it has extremely high heat capacity. It gets hot slowly but stays hot for a very long time. Cast iron handles are almost always hot when the pan is hot, and they require a towel or mitt.
Caraway’s choice of hollow stainless steel is a deliberate compromise. You get the durability and oven safety of stainless steel, but the hollow design reduces the thermal mass and contact area, effectively mimicking the heat-resistant properties of silicone without the downsides of plastic.
Caraway’s Handle Design Philosophy
Caraway markets itself as a lifestyle brand that prioritizes both form and function. The handles are a key part of that aesthetic. Rather than covering the metal in plastic or silicone, Caraway lets the material shine. This design choice is elegant, but it requires a thoughtful engineering approach to manage heat.
What Materials Does Caraway Use for Handles?
The handle is made of brushed stainless steel. It is attached to the aluminum core of the pan with sturdy rivets. The brushed finish offers a few advantages: it hides fingerprints well, it provides a slightly textured grip, and it matches the overall modern look of the cookware.
Internally, the handle is hollow. This is the most critical design feature. Solid metal is an excellent pathway for heat. As the pan heats up, the molecules in the metal vibrate and transfer energy down the length of the handle. A hollow handle breaks this pathway. The air inside the cavity heats up much slower than the metal itself, creating a barrier that slows the heat transfer considerably.
How Does the Design Compare to Traditional Handles?
Traditional cookware often uses a cast stainless steel handle (like All-Clad) or a silicone-wrapped handle (like Calphalon or GreenPan). Cast handles are solid, heavy, and conduct heat efficiently. They are incredibly durable but can burn you if you aren’t careful.
Silicone-wrapped handles are very effective at staying cool, but they are often not as securely attached. They can wiggle over time, and the silicone is not safe for use in extremely high heat (like broiling or searing on a gas stove).
Caraway’s hollow stainless steel handle splits the difference. It is more durable and heat-safe than silicone, but it stays cooler than a solid metal handle. The trade-off is that it is not a “cool-touch” handle. It is a “warm-touch” handle that requires a little common sense. If you are used to silicone handles, you will notice a temperature difference. If you are used to bare cast iron or solid stainless steel, Caraway handles will feel surprisingly comfortable.

Factors That Affect How Hot the Handles Get
Not all cooking sessions are created equal. The answer to “Do the handles on Caraway cookware get hot?” depends heavily on how you are cooking. Here are the three biggest factors.
Stovetop Type: Gas vs. Electric vs. Induction
This is the most significant variable. On a gas stove, the flames often lick up the sides of the pan. This directly heats the base of the handle where it attaches to the pan. Because the handle is metal, this direct flame contact will cause it to heat up much faster and hotter. You will likely need a towel or mitt when using a gas stove on medium-high heat.
On an electric coil or ceramic glass stove, the heat source is flat and contained. It heats the bottom of the pan, but not the sides. The handle will get warm from the conduction of heat through the pan body, but it will generally stay cooler than on a gas stove.
On an induction stove, the heat is generated directly inside the pan by a magnetic field. The stovetop itself remains cool, and the heat is limited almost entirely to the cooking surface of the pan. The handles on Caraway cookware stay remarkably cool on induction stoves, usually just warm to the touch even after prolonged use. Induction is the best scenario for Caraway handles.
Cooking Time and Temperature
Heat transfer is a function of time and temperature. If you are gently simmering a sauce for 30 minutes on low heat, the handle will likely stay perfectly comfortable to the touch. If you are searing a steak at high heat for 10 minutes, the metal handle will absorb more heat and become noticeably warmer. The longer you cook at high temperatures, the more heat will eventually bleed into the handle.
Oven Use: A Different Ballgame
When you put Caraway cookware in the oven, the entire pan is surrounded by ambient hot air. The handle is no longer shielded by the thermal break of the air gap in the same way. In the oven, the handle will get just as hot as the rest of the pan. You absolutely must use a thick oven mitt or dry towel to remove a Caraway pan from the oven. The handles are rated to 550°F, which is excellent, but they will be scorching hot at that temperature.
How to Handle Caraway Cookware Safely
Using Caraway cookware safely is straightforward. Follow these simple steps to avoid burns and keep your cooking experience enjoyable.
- Get in the habit of using a towel. Even if you think the handle is cool, grab a dry kitchen towel or a silicone potholder. This is the single best habit you can develop for any metal-handled cookware.
- Test the handle before gripping. If you don’t have a towel handy, gently touch the top of the handle with the back of your fingers. This is a quick, safe way to gauge the temperature. If it’s hot, get a mitt.
- Watch the gas flame. On a gas stove, ensure the flame is not extending up the sides of the pan. Adjust the flame so it only touches the bottom of the pan. This will significantly reduce handle heating.
- Use the correct burner size. A small pan on a large burner will force heat up the sides. Match the pan size to the burner size for optimal heat management.
- Wait before cleaning. After cooking, the handle retains heat for a while. Do not immediately grab the handle to wash the pan. Allow it to cool for a few minutes.
- Remove the pan from the oven with caution. Always use two hands or a heavy mitt. The handle will be at the same temperature as the oven interior.
Tips for Minimizing Heat Transfer to Handles
Want to keep your Caraway handles as cool as possible? Here are some expert tips.
- Opt for induction or electric. If you have the choice, induction cooking produces the lowest handle temperatures. Gas stoves are the hardest on handles.
- Preheat on low to medium heat. Caraway’s ceramic coating is designed to be highly conductive. You don’t need high heat to sear or sauté. Preheating on medium heat for 1-2 minutes is usually sufficient. High heat is rarely necessary and will unnecessarily heat the handle.
- Use a silicone handle cover. This is a simple, inexpensive hack. You can buy universal silicone handle covers that slip over the stainless steel. They provide an extra layer of insulation and remain cool to the touch. Just be aware that they may reduce the oven-safe temperature rating of the handle (since silicone melts at lower temps).
- Keep the handle away from the burner. When cooking on a gas stove, try to orient the pan so the handle is not directly over a neighboring burner that is on.
- Don’t crowd the pan. Overcrowding lowers the pan temperature, which can cause you to crank up the heat. Cook in batches to maintain efficient heat levels.
Best Practices for Long-Term Handle Care
While the handles are durable, they require some care to maintain their appearance and function. The brushed stainless steel finish can scratch or discolor if not handled properly.
Cleaning: The handles are dishwasher safe, but hand washing is recommended to preserve the brushed finish. Over time, dishwashing detergents can cause pitting or etching in stainless steel. If you hand wash, dry the handles immediately to prevent water spots.
Avoiding Thermal Shock: Do not plunge a hot Caraway pan into cold water. While the handles are stainless steel, the pan body is aluminum. Sudden temperature changes can warp the pan and potentially loosen the rivets holding the handle. Let the pan cool naturally.
Tightening Rivets: Over time, the rivets on any pan can loosen slightly. If you notice a little wobble in the handle, use a screwdriver to tighten the screws on the inside of the pan. Do not overtighten, as this can strip the threads.
Removing Discoloration: If the handles become discolored from high heat (a common issue with stainless steel), you can restore them using a specialized stainless steel cleaner or a paste of baking soda and water. Gently scrub in the direction of the grain.
Frequently Asked Questions
Q1: Do the handles on Caraway cookware get hot enough to burn you?
Yes, they can. Under normal cooking conditions on electric or induction, they usually stay warm, not scorching. However, on a gas stove at high heat or in the oven, they can get hot enough to cause a burn. Always use caution.
Q2: Are Caraway handles oven safe?
Yes, the handles are oven safe up to 550°F. However, they will be extremely hot when you remove the pan from the oven. Use a thick oven mitt or towel.
Q3: Can I use a silicone handle cover on my Caraway cookware?
Absolutely. A silicone handle cover is a great way to add an extra layer of heat protection. Just be aware that the cover will likely have a lower maximum temperature rating than the handle itself.
Q4: How do Caraway handles compare to Our Place handles?
Our Place uses a removable silicone sleeve on a stainless steel handle. The silicone sleeve stays very cool, but it is limited to 425°F in the oven. Caraway’s all-metal handle is more durable and oven-safe to a higher temperature, but it gets warmer during stovetop use.
Q5: Why is my Caraway handle getting hot when I’m only cooking on low heat?
If you are using a gas stove, the flame may be too high for the pan size, or the flame may be licking up the sides. Check your burner size and flame height. If you are on electric, it may just be the ambient heat transferring through the pan. It should be warm, not burning hot.
Q6: Is it normal for the handle to get hot near the rivets?
Yes. The point where the handle meets the pan (the rivets) is the direct transfer point for heat. The base of the handle will always be warmer than the tip. This is normal and expected.
